Anemia in Children with Congenital Heart Disease: A Finding from Low-Resource Setting Hospitals

Abstract

A high prevalence of anemia is observed in children with CHD. This study highly suggests further evaluation to determine the frequency and complications of blood indices and other hematological impairments in ACHD, CCHD, and children with both problems. Moreover, the findings of this study on illness profiles in children with CHD prompt further research into the cellular and molecular mechanisms underlying immune system dysfunction.
